Why Spiritus Dei?

Spiritus Dei (speer-EE-tooce DAY-ee) is Latin for "Spirit of God" or "Breath of God."

In the years leading up to the founding of the Center, founder Kimberly Rosenbeck-Rose experienced a recurring dream marked by an overwhelming sense of being completely known and completely loved. The experience reinforced a conviction that every person possesses inherent dignity and worth, regardless of strengths, weaknesses, successes, or failures.

As the vision for the Center began to take shape, Kimberly was drawn to the word Spiritus, but the name felt incomplete. During a conversation with the founder of Do Good Restaurant, the name Spiritus Dei emerged unexpectedly and immediately resonated, as though it had been gently placed there by the Holy Spirit.

The name recalls the Gospel of John: "Jesus said to them again, 'Peace be with you. As the Father has sent me, even so I send you.' And when he had said this, he breathed on them and said to them, 'Receive the Holy Spirit.'" (John 20:21-22). Inspired by this image, Spiritus Dei Wellness Center seeks to foster healing, formation, community, and human flourishing while honoring the God-given dignity of every person.

Our Story

Kimberly Rosenbeck-Rose, Founder of SDWC

The vision for Spiritus Dei Wellness Center was born from a lifelong search to understand suffering, healing, and human flourishing.

Through both personal loss, academic study, and years of work in the mental health field, founder Kimberly Rosenbeck-Rose came to recognize a recurring truth: people flourish when they are supported in mind, body, and spirit and grounded in faith, community, meaning, and hope.

As that vision took shape, Kimberly invited Judy Gelhaus and Carol Werling to join her in establishing the nonprofit organization. Together, the founders created Spiritus Dei Wellness Center to promote wellness through faith-informed programs, community initiatives, and support for mission-aligned practitioners, drawing inspiration from the Catholic understanding of human dignity and flourishing.

Today, Spiritus Dei Wellness Center serves as a place where wellness, community, and spiritual formation come together in support of human flourishing.

Our Approach

At Spiritus Dei Wellness Center, our work is guided by six core principles:

Human Dignity

Every person possesses inherent worth and deserves to be treated with respect, compassion, and care.

Whole-Person Wellness

Human flourishing involves the emotional, physical, relational, intellectual, and spiritual dimensions of life.

Faith-Informed Formation

Our programs are informed by Catholic values and traditions while remaining welcoming to individuals from all backgrounds.

Community & Belonging

Healthy individuals and families thrive within supportive relationships and meaningful communities.

Service & the Common Good

We seek to promote wellness not only for individuals, but also for families, organizations, and the broader community.

Collaboration

We believe practitioners, educators, volunteers, and community members can accomplish more together than alone.
